What role will you play?
You will be a key member of our audit team, using your experience to deliver deeper and more impactful audit insights.
You will primarily support and undertake audits across the Banking and Financial Services Operating Group.
The Banking and Financial Services group is Macquarie's retail & business bank and wealth management arm, building market-leading digital platforms to serve our clients.
We are a digital-first business, focused on using technology and data to create innovative financial products and a seamless customer experience.
This role offers a significant opportunity to contribute to a more contemporary approach to auditing, harnessing AI, data analytics and other innovative techniques to enhance risk coverage, audit quality and insights.

About the Internal Audit Division
The Internal Audit Division provides independent and objective risk-based assurance on the effectiveness of Macquarie's risk management framework.
Our global team conducts risk-based reviews focused on the effective operation of controls and governance processes, identifying insights through innovation and critical thinking.
Our collaboration across all Groups is crucial to highlight potential risks and ensures compliance with regulatory standards in maintaining Macquarie's integrity and success.
